Hürrem Dayı Evi is a historic residence located in the center of Karaman province, possessing a history of approximately 300 years and exhibiting characteristic features of Ottoman civil architecture.

Historical Background

The building is a historic residence that embodies the characteristic features of Ottoman civil architecture and is recognized in literature as one of the surviving examples of traditional Turkish house architecture in Anatolia. Dating to the late Ottoman period, the structure has been officially registered under the category of civil architecture for the preservation of cultural heritage and integrated into cultural tourism.【1】

Location and Access

The building is situated within the boundaries of Koçakdede Neighborhood in the central district of Karaman province. Located in the Central Anatolia Region, the mansion is easily accessible due to its central position within the city. Access to the area is provided by Karaman’s municipal minibuses and city buses.【2】

Ownership and Waqf Process

The property originally belonged to Hürrem Dayı, a philanthropist after whom the building is named. The last owner, Hürrem Hanım, donated the property to the Karaman Municipality in 2006. Following the donation, Hürrem Hanım moved to a retirement home, and the building was transferred to public ownership and placed under protection.【3】

Architectural and Structural Features

Hürrem Dayı Evi is constructed on a cut-stone foundation with a wooden frame system. Traditional construction techniques were employed, with stone materials dominating the lower levels and wooden framing and infill materials used in the upper levels. The building reflects the domestic culture and aesthetic sensibilities of its era through its architectural details and facade composition.

Interior Space and Decorative Arts

The interior design of the mansion is distinguished by rich woodwork and kalem-i kari (penwork) decorations. Wooden ceiling carvings, cabinet doors, wall panels, and architectural partitions exemplify the artistic tastes of the period. Kalem-i kari ornamentation on walls and ceilings constitutes essential decorative elements that enhance the building’s artistic value.

Restoration and Conservation Efforts

The building underwent restoration in 2006 under the initiative of then Karaman Mayor Ali Kantürk. The restoration work was carried out with strict adherence to the building’s original architectural identity, ensuring its authentic renewal. This project was implemented as part of local government initiatives for the preservation of cultural heritage.

Visit Conditions

Following restoration, Hürrem Dayı Evi was opened to the public as a house-museum with free admission. The building is open for visits seven days a week from 09:00 to 17:00. In accordance with conservation protocols, visitors are not permitted to enter wearing shoes, and consumption of food and beverages inside the building is prohibited. However, photography is permitted within the premises. Digital access and communication regarding the site are managed through the Karaman Municipality.【4】
